Prime Minister Datuk Seri Ismail Sabri Yaakob has called upon all Cabinet Ministers who are currently on leave or overseas to immediately return to Malaysia and start focusing on the flood woes currently plaguing our country. Furthermore, Ismail Sabri also told all Ministers who are planning to go on holiday to cancel their plans. As reported by national news agency Bernama, the Prime Minister was reported of asserting at a press conference after visiting flood evacuees at Sekolah Kebangsaan Bukit Piatu in Bentong yesterday,

“I have been deluged with questions about our Cabinet ministers. So, if they are on leave and planning to go on holiday, I want them to cancel that plan… If they are abroad, return immediately.”

The Prime Minister also revealed that he himself have postponed his work trip to Bangkok from 28 to 30 December 2021 in order to give his full attention to the flood woes faced by the rakyat right now. In the same press conference, Ismail Sabri also urged members of the security forces to focus on helping flood victims in cleaning their houses once they are allowed to return home.

Following the Prime Minister’s announcement, many Malaysians question the commitment of Cabinet Ministers that are still on holiday or overseas for not immediately returning to Malaysia to help out with the flood situation that they have to be called out by Ismail Sabri before doing so. Furthermore, given that the severe flood situation throughout the country have been ongoing for almost a week, many slammed these Ministers for not taking the initiative to return to Malaysia earlier.

The Member of Parliament (MP) for Lembah Pantai, Fahmi Fadzil even called on the Prime Minister to reveal the names of the Ministers that are currently overseas during this whole ordeal. Taking to his official Twitter account, Fahmi called upon Ismail Sabri to list out the name of Ministers that are currently on holiday overseas while the rakyat is suffering.

Furthermore, in an earlier tweet, Fahmi was perplexed at how they are still Cabinet Ministers that are still enjoying their holiday overseas while our nation is faced with severe floods. The Lembah Pantai MP asserted,

“The people are suffering, which Ministers are currently on holiday? Are you serious?”
